Hi- we stayed there 2 years ago and have friends who are heading off for their 3rd stay this summer. It%26#39;s a v nice, compact site with a good set of pools and a lake - you can hire canoess and swim but you do need beach shoes to swim in as there are spiky plants in the water. There%26#39;s bike hire just outisde the campsite plus crazy golf - although our then 8 year old declared that to be %26quot;rubbish%26quot;!!! We are real fans of the surf and there are great beaches nearby - our personal favourite is Biarritz town beach - heaven on earth! The sea can be rough though so maybe not ideal for young children but it has to be worth a visit - great sealife centre in Biarritz too. Do explore the Pyrennnes - Ascain is a lovely town at the foot of La Rhune - the mountain marking the border with Spain - which has a great train ride to the top. A little further afield is San Sebastian in Spain which also has a great town beach which is v sheltered and good for kids.
